Text
1.A consumer who fails to make a timely rental payment may reinstate the agreement
without losing any right or option that exists under the agreement by the payment of:
a.All past-due rental charges;
b.The reasonable costs of repossession and redelivery if the property has been
repossessed; and
c.Any applicable late fee within five days of the renewal date if the consumer pays
monthly, or within two days of the renewal date if the consumer pays more
frequently than monthly. A late fee may not be more than three dollars or five
percent of the delinquent lease payment, whichever is greater.
